Kamren Larsen (born October 28, 1999) is an American racing cyclist who competes in BMX.

Pro career edit

He finished 1st at the 2023 American Continental Championships[1] in Riobamba Ecuador, nabbing his first career international win.

Larsen won Gold at the Cycling at the 2023 Pan American Games – Men's BMX racing[2] [3] on October 22 2023 in Santiago, Chile. Larsen ran a 31.810 in the Men's final to hold off fellow American Cameron Wood and Columbian Carlos Ramírez.[4] Larsen earns the US's 3rd Men's Elite BMX Gold Medal in the Pan American Games joining Jason Richardson (2007) & Connor Fields (2011).
